Originally created by @matt-richards on GitHub (Mar 27, 2025).
### I have verified that the [bug is not already awaiting release](https://github.com/advplyr/audiobookshelf-app/issues?q=is%3Aissue%20label%3A%22awaiting%20release%22)
Yes
### What was the Problem?
The default time the screen will sleep is 20 seconds. audiobookshelf will keep the screen awake until the player stops.
I've tried other audiobook apps and they do not appear to have this issue.
### Steps to Reproduce the Issue
1. Start an audiobook
2. Place iPhone in charge to start Standby mode
### What was Expected?
The screen should sleep after 20 seconds.
### Phone Model
iPhone SE 3rd gen
### Phone OS
IOS 18.3.2
### Audiobookshelf App Version
iOS App - 0.9.79
### Installation Source
Testflight
### Additional Notes
Web Client works as expected.
